Output e3c42095613948960b534d68940472820831911ebe3121e1d66c431e0c57bbf1:156

value
531441
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2e846a59f423567ba29b2198c0cc44b0e8d3cac57a41e3d615efd89777966d5e
address
bc1p96zx5k05ydt8hg5myxvvpnzykr5d8jk90fq784s4alvfwaukd40qam4eu6
transaction
e3c42095613948960b534d68940472820831911ebe3121e1d66c431e0c57bbf1
spent
true